Jessica and Austin’s wedding at Hidden Oak Farm Venue was a joy filled evening surrounded by flowers, laughter, and coastal sunset light. Jessica and Austin created a beautiful evening to commit their lives to one another. With open space to run, jasmine scent drifting through the air, and flowers of every color blooming from ceremony to reception, the entire day felt alive with joy. The venue offered lounge seating for cocktail hour, waterside sunset portraits, and a covered reception filled with warmth and memory making moments.





Jessica and Austin thoughtfully personalized every part of their wedding day. One of the most meaningful touches was replacing a traditional cake cutting with mini cakes at every table. Each table appointed a captain to cut the cake and act as their table’s party host, responsible for keeping the energy high and encouraging everyone to make their way to the dance floor.





They shared a combined mother son and father daughter dance, later swapping partners as the groom and father in law danced and sang together. These moments reflected the deep blending of two families becoming one.
This was a family already connected, now made official in the most joyful way. Laughter never ceased, no matter where you stood, and the entire evening was filled with love, intention, and celebration.

It was an honor to witness and create a film that preserves the feeling of this night for them.
